If you know that the exact volume of a cylinder is 500 π cm3, how can you find the approximate volume, without knowing the height or radius of the cylinder? Answer in a full sentence, and then calculate the approximate volume.

Answer:

The approximate volume is [tex]1,570\ cm^{3}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The exact volume of the cylinder is  

[tex]V=500\pi \ cm^{3}[/tex]

so

To find the approximate volume of the cylinder, substitute the term [tex]\pi[/tex] by the approximate value of  [tex]3.14[/tex] and then multiply  

so

[tex]V=500(3.14)=1,570\ cm^{3}[/tex]
